Filter by: Sort by:
193 results found in Wimbledon London for mobile phones
Orange

42 George St. Richmond, Greater London, United Kingdom, TW9 1HJ

P M R Telecom Ltd

242 High St. North Newham, London, United Kingdom, E12 6SB

Paramount Enterprises

38 Mandela Close Brent, Greater London, United Kingdom, NW10 8BG

193 of 193
Advertisement